Chinese Civil War (aug 10, 1945 – may 1, 1950)
Description:
The war was fought between the nationalist party led by Chiang Kai-shek and the communist party led by Mao Zedong. In 1937, Japan invaded China and put the civil war on hold until WWII was over. The civil war resumed after WWII and ended four years later with Mao defeating Kai-shek. The nationalists fled to Taiwan and established the republic of china. Mao went on to found and become chairman of the people’s republic of China.
